This position is long-term direct employment postion as a Fire Protection Engineer supporting the design, construction, and commissioning of Bechtel projects. The position will serve in the Mechanical Engineering functional group. You will be preparing fire hazards analyses, change packages, technical reports and supporting studies, sizing fire protection equipment and piping, performing hydraulic calculations, and performing calculations using engineering software. The ideal candidate will have solid experience in process and fire protection system design and will be capable of developing fire hazards analysis design documents that incorporate the applicable design requirements, including nuclear safety requirements.

You will be interfacing and coordinating with other engineering disciplines and the client in the development of the design. The ideal candidate will be familiar with International Building and Fire Codes and NFPA codes and standards, and become capable of providing consultation services to various Bechtel projects on these codes and standards.

Job Summary:

In this role, you will support the design and development of fire protection systems and equipment by evaluating, selecting, and applying applicable fire safety, techniques, procedures and criteria to originate reports, analyses, drawings, calculations, and more with applicable procedures, codes, standards, and contract requirements. The engineer will work with mechanical engineers, other disciplines/functions, and/or the client.

Major Responsibilities:
  • Supports the design and development of fire protection system sand equipment including sprinkler, fire pump, fire alarm and massnotification systems in accordance with applicable procedures,codes, standards, and contract requirements
  • Analyzes life safety requirements for buildings, including building code compliance, occupancy determination, occupant loadcalculations and egress analysis
  • Performs building and fire code analyses and interpretations
  • Prepares technical reports, studies, and design documentation,calculations using engineering software, and specifications for complex fire protection equipment supporting systems
  • Applies the principles of fire safety in the design and development of structures, systems, and components
  • Leads the development and maintenance of fire hazards analyses utilizing recognized fire protection industry approaches, methodologies, calculations, and analysis including advanced fire modeling
  • Supports the alignment of the Fire Protection Systems design and installation with the requirements identified in the upper tier requirements in the Authorization Basis Documents, the facility Fire Hazards Analysis documents, and the Engineering Basis of Design documents
  • Supports fire protection subcontracts for the installation of fire sprinklers, fire detection and alarm systems
  • Provides technical guidance in review of engineering analyses and engineering judgments for alternative fire barrier systems, openingprotectives, and penetration firestops
  • Participates in pre-award meetings, as appropriate, and attends post-award contract meetings, such as post-award kickoffmeetings (PAK), preconstruction conferences, informal or formalpartnering meetings, schedule acceptance meeting, design review meetings, weekly progress meetings, and Facility Turnover Planning Meetings
  • Reviews contractor's submittals for conformance with the requirements of the contract drawings and specifications
  • Visits construction sites to monitor progress and resolveconstruction issues in a timely manner
  • Participates in implementing programs and procedures to ensure employee and facility safety is in accordance with all OSHA, NFPAand Life Safety Code requirements
  • Maintains current knowledge of all building and fire protectioncodes and regulations to assure compliance
Education and Experience Requirements:

Requires a bachelor's degree in Fire Protection (or related) Engineering and a minimum of 2 years of relevant professional work experience.
